Tourism Authority of Thailand launches “Amazing Thailand Trivia Challenge” across the Oceania Region

The Tourism Authority of Thailand (TAT) Sydney Office has launched a new marketing campaign, called “Amazing Thailand Trivia Challenge” across the Oceania region, to provide travel inspiration and get people dreaming about their next amazing Thailand holiday while in lockdown. One trivia winner in Australia and one in New Zealand will each win a Webjet travel voucher worth $2500.

COVID Relief Bangkok founded by Sati Foundation and Urban Studies Lab

Established five days ago on March 23 by Sati Foundation, Scholars of Sustenance (SOS) and Urban Studies Lab, Covid Relief Bangkok is a public Facebook group for coordinating relief efforts to the most vulnerable in the city. Using demographics data, the alliance of non-profits and urban development experts are working to transparently identify communities most in need, based on age, income and pre-existing conditions.

COVID-19 Related Travel Restrictions a Global Review for Tourism

The overall purpose of this interim report is to provide information on the implementation of travel restrictions by governments as one of the means to address the global health crisis of COVID-19. It shall help to better understand the overall process, from the issuing of travel restrictions and their evolution over time to their date of lifting, including references to the different categories of applied restrictions among other details.
